Output 25e5908429bc57869651cb2e09d2650f961e7f412988251ba7ee0f2b5d968771:3

value
1995131
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 aa063ce8abb65b5daf67d72208c4abe80a489a2e40c4bcfbfc324d2471999b7f
address
tb1p4grre69tked4mtm86u3q339taq9y3x3wgrzte7luxfxjguvendlsk970py
transaction
25e5908429bc57869651cb2e09d2650f961e7f412988251ba7ee0f2b5d968771